He wasn't in bed
In his version, he brings fans in from balcony. At the same time a reeva oes to the toilet (but he doesn't know this)
When in the bathroom Reeva opens the bathroom window which OP hears. He panics, grabs his gun and runs to the bathroom shouting at the 'intruder' and Reeva.
When in bathroom he hears another noise in the toilet which he thinks is the toilet door opening. He shoots. Reeva dies.

There's many holes in the story, some could be explained by him being in a Blind panic and bit thinking calmy and logically.
OTOH, none of above happened except for the shooting and killing bit.
